On the CIC website....it tells me this:

"Decision Made: Medical results have been received. A decision has been made on your application. The office will contact you concerning this decision."

So...will they contact me via e-mail (which is in this case, the lawyers who helped with the app), or by phone?

In any case, is this the standard response they put on the website? and is this quick turnaround a good or bad sign? Looks like there is no interview?

Hey Eric,

I think you will be receiving good news. If you think about it if it was a denial they would at least have asked you to come in for an interview. The point that they waived that part means you should be approved.

My decision was made pretty fast.....it all depends on the backgrounds checks....it seems you have been cleared pretty fast.

They should send you a letter via mail--i'm guessing the same address as the AOR was sent. As far as getting your documents back- you should have made copies of anything that was not required to be a original...you can fax them and ask them to return anything you would like back.

I got all my stuff back within five days of them getting my application (buffalo.

Hi Eric,

I'm in the same boat as you are.. same time line....processing through NYC

I saw my case on the website 2 weeks ago saying that Medicals have been received...Last week I received a letter in the mail and Immigration wanted a copy of my divorce certificate from my first marriage... Something I must have over looked as I didn't see where it was requested with in the application...

The letter also mentioned that all documents be sent in together, and since that was the only document listed, I can only assume that was the only remaining document they wanted. I mailed in in certified with a confirmation that it had been received, and I received the confirmation by mail the other day.

I am hoping that all that is left is getting the passport request... Although I'm still up in the air regarding that when the time comes... Whether it would be better to just take the trip to NYC and pick it up, or wait and hope my passport doesn't get lost in the mail..... that would suck after all of this waiting.
